Cómo hacer cifrados con Excel (En 7 Pasos)

Por ken burnside
Cómo hacer cifrados con Excel (En 7 Pasos)
Jupiterimages/Comstock/Getty Images

Las funciones de Excel son herramientas flexibles y una manera de usarlas es hacer un cifrado de sustitución simple. Esto no es ningún tipo de cifrado que es lo suficientemente seguro para la banca o para los secretos de la compañía, pero es un buen ejercicio de programación en Excel y una buena manera de mostrar el poder de las funciones de Excel.

Paso 1

Establece Excel para utilizar cálculos iterativos haciendo clic en la ficha "Archivo", selecciona "Opciones" y luego haz clic en "fórmulas" y marcando la opción en la parte superior derecha del cuadro de diálogo que aparece que dice "Permitir fórmulas iterativas". Define el número máximo de iteraciones más largas para cifrar y descifrar el mensaje, 500 caracteres es un límite razonable.

Paso 2

Introduce los siguientes valores en las celdas "A1" a "A7", en orden. Son etiquetas que te ayudarán a realizar un seguimiento de cuáles son las funciones de la columna "B", "Texto", "Inicio", "Fin", "contador" y "Traducir" no afectan a las funciones en la columna "B", pero es más fácil poner las funciones correctas en el espacio adecuado.

Paso 3

Introduce el valor "0" en la columna "B2".

Paso 4


                  
= LEN(B1)
                

Escribe la función siguiente en la celda "B3":

Paso 5


                  
=IF(B1="",B2,IF(B4<B3,B4+1,B3))
                

EscribE la función siguiente en la celda "B4":

Paso 6


                  
=IF(B1="","",IF(B4<=B3,CONCATENATE(B5,CHAR(IF(CODE(MID(B1,B4,1))=32,32,MOD((CODE(MID(B1,$B$4,1))-IF(CODE(MID(B1,$B$4,1))<91,65,97))+13,26)+IF(CODE(MID(B1,$B$4,1))<91,65,97)))),B5))
                

EscribE la función siguiente en la celda "B5":

Paso 7

EscribE la frase que deseaS convertir en una cifra en la celda "B1" y presiona "Enter". La versión cifrada aparece en la celda "B5". Al escribir el texto cifrado en la celda "B1" y presionar "Enter" vuelves al texto original.